Sobre este artículo
San Diego: Harcourt Brace Jovanovich, 1984. First Edition. Hardcover. Fine/fine. SIGNED by the author on the title page. Inscription to previous owner on the front endpaper, otherwise a fine copy in a fine dust jacket. Now protected in a mylar cover.
